The Vancouver Bar Association is a non-profit organization serving 1,500-plus lawyers in the City of Vancouver and beyond. Our mission is to:advance and protect the interests of Vancouver lawyers, foster harmonious relations and civility among our members, encourage a high standard of legal education, training and ethics, and uphold the honour and dignity of the profession of the law; We maintain strong relationships with the BC Branch of the Canadian Bar Association, the Law Society of British Columbia, and all levels of the judiciary in British Columbia, cooperate with the Law Society of British Columbia to further our mutual objectives. The Vancouver Bar Association also works with downtown firms to formulate and administer the articling and summer student interview guidelines. We publish the Advocate, a publication unique in the common law world, six times a year. In addition, we support and raise funds for a number of law-related events, charities and non-profit organizations. Last but not by any means least, the Vancouver Bar Association hosts many of the biggest social events on the legal calendar including our Annual General Meeting, the BC Law Firm Ski Championships, the Devil’s Advocate Spring Social, the Judges’ Luncheon, the Fall Wine Festival.
